Introduction Contents Solutions provider for the rubber and tire industry Habasit is the full range belting supplier and solutions provider for the rubber and tire industry. With our product range you find belting solutions for handling of uncured rubber in the mixing room, in the extrusion section, and on cooling lines. Belting products must provide excellent temperature and chemical resistance, combined with superior release properties and highest abrasion resistance. Variety of product ranges 10 The right choice Habasit has developed an extensive variety of solutions that allow customers to choose the best product for their specific application. Habasit is the only belt supplier to manufacture and offer the full package of fabric based belts and plastic modular belts.
